*Delivering high-quality lithography processes in a 300mm fabrication environment for both customer projects and imec’s internal research programs, with a primary focus on immersion, EUV, and KrF lithography technologies, while ensuring manufacturability requirements are met.
* What you will do As a Lithography Process Development Assistant , you will be a member of the Process Efficiency Team , part of the Advanced Patterning Department . This department is responsible for material screening and the development of advanced lithography processes. These activities support process integration teams involved in imec's CORE programs, Joint Development Projects, internal advanced patterning initiatives, and technology transfer projects, with a strong focus on cycle time and operational excellence. As a Lithography Process Development Assistant, you will be responsible for:
- Working closely with Basic Process Step Owner (BSVs) and colleagues in a rotating five-shift system to maintain cycle time performance and ensure efficient workflow execution.
- Provide daily support in resolving issues with production lots to ensure smooth workflow and on-time processing.
- Working closely with Fab operations
- Conduct experiments independently on the equipment, create and optimize recipe son exposure
- and Metrotools, more than half of the working time will be in the cleanroom.
- Analyzing and discussing lithography process development requests with BSV and lotowner.
- Defining and executing process, equipment, and material development projects in collaboration with equipment and material suppliers within cross-functional and cross-company teams.
- Documenting, qualifying, and transferring lithography processes to imec’s pilot production line. What we do for you

Your energy and commitment are therefore appreciated by means of a market appropriate salary with many fringe benefits. Who you are
- You have a professional bachelor degree or a secondary school degree with a few years of experience in a technical job.
- Experience in semiconductor process technology and wafer fabrication is an asset
- You are able to take initiative and work independently, while being part of a team acting as an effective team player.
- You are disciplined and organised
- Quality is your priority
- You take responsibility and ownership
- You have basic MS office skills for reporting
- Since you will be working in a highly international environment and will be maintaining a good contact with colleagues and customers, fluency in English is essential.
- Willing to work in a rotating shift system (early, late, and night shifts), including one weekend out of four.
